Summary of the comparison

St John's Green Primary School and St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ester are primary schools in Colchester.

  • St John's Green Primary School scores 60 out of 100 (grade C, average) and St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ester scores 87 out of 100 (grade A, exceptional). St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ester is ahead on our composite score.

  • St John's Green Primary School was judged Good and St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ester was judged Outstanding.

  • On the share of pupils meeting the expected standard in reading, writing and maths at Key Stage 2, the latest published figures are 61.0% for St John's Green Primary School and 93.0% for St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ester.

  • The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has held broadly level at St John's Green Primary School (62.0% in 2022-23, 61.0% in 2024-25) and has held broadly level at St Thomas More's Catholic Primary School, Colchester (93.0% in 2022-23, 93.0% in 2024-25).
